Does the New York State Department of Taxation and Finance offer any workshops for small businesses?

0

Yes, the Department’s Outreach Office (together with the IRS) conducts seminars and workshops for new businesses and the Tax Practitioners’ Institute at various locations throughout the state. The Outreach Office works closely with the training for the Tax Counseling for the Elderly (TCE), Volunteer Income Tax Assistance (VITA), the Cooperative Extension, Small Business Development Center, NYS Tax Liaison Committee, Consumer Service Committee and any other community service organizations requesting its assistance.
